Grow Your Own Food in Barking and Dagenham!

Are you interested in food growing in Barking & Dagenham?

Barking and Dagenham residents have told us they would like to see more local food growing spaces, training opportunities and activities (the Good Food Plan 2022).

And so, we have developed a growing program and are working with three local food growing initiatives. Fruitful Orchard CIC, Thames Life CDT and Company Drinks are working with the council to support residents to grow their own food.

Join the team at Barking Food Forest for activities and workshops on all aspects of growing your own food, from seed-sowing to harvesting (and eating!) your homegrown produce.

Events are free and no experience is required. Have a look at the dates and times and how to sign up here .

Join a Cooking Session in Barking and Dagenham!

Come and cook with us! and join one of our cooking sessions which are taking place across the borough. Food is a great connector so come along to share your favourite recipes and food stories, learn new skills and meet others in your community that are passionate about food. You don't have to know lots about cooking to join in - everyone has something to contribute!

Our cooking sessions are currently taking place in a number of community settings across the borough. Have a look at the dates, times and locations here



As well as our cooking sessions which are open to everyone, we have cooking sessions for 8-19 year olds (up to 25 for people with additional needs) after school on Monday's and Tuesday's at the Future Youth Zone. And, for Primary School students after school on Monday's and Thursday's at Urban Promise at St Mark's Church Centre. Find out more here.
